Global Head Of Cell And Gene Manufacturing

Job Description
The Global Head of Cell and Gene Manufacturing is responsible for R&D cell and gene therapy internal and external GMP manufacturing to deliver clinical supplies, overseeing internal manufacturing groups and multiple external partners.
This role provides operations leadership and strategy in all areas of cell and gene therapy production to ensure an uninterrupted supply of quality clinical supplies. This role will also be a member of the Genomic Medicine Unit CMC Leadership Team
This role is responsible to shape and design the manufacturing strategy to enable Sanofi’s cell and gene clinical pipeline, driving a comprehensive way of working across multiple sites with a focus on GMP best practices, quality, and delivering on-time clinical supplies.
About The Role
  • The focus for this position is to provide strategic and technical leadership within GMP manufacturing for the management of cell and gene therapy clinical supplies.
  • Develop near and long-term strategy and plans associated with new process introductions, facility utilization and manufacturing flexibility to enable cell and gene therapy ambition.
  • Build organizational and operational capability to meet the needs of the business
  • Working closely with gene and cell therapy process development, analytical development, and drug product teams to ensure efficient technology transfer and effective manufacturing
  • Partner with R&D quality to set phase appropriate GMP manufacturing standards for cell and gene therapy.
  • Provide leadership to ensure a high level of communication and coordination within GMU manufacturing sites, addressing issues to meet production schedules
  • Responsible for managing manufacturing operations relating to the global internal and external clinical manufacturing
  • Embody the Sanofi Play to Win behaviors, leadership competencies and provide thoughtful and high-quality leadership.
Required Skills
  • Extensive prior experience (>10 years) managing manufacturing teams delivering clinical supplies complying with US/EU and other global requirements under cGMP conditions
  • Proficiency with manufacturing and business processes
  • PhD degree or Master's degree in Biotechnology, Bioprocess Engineering or Chemical Engineering or related discipline with 15+ years' experience in pharmaceutical or biotech manufacturing environment
  • Prior experience with Cell and Gene Therapy, vaccine, or biologics manufacturing
  • Strong Communication and stake-holder management skills
Preferred Skills
  • Prior experience in cell and gene therapy manufacturing operations
  • Prior experience as biologics manufacturing site leader, facility design, supply chain management, operational excellence
